About the train journey from Rugby to Newport (South Wales)

Want to travel from Rugby to Newport (South Wales) by train? Start your journey with us.

The train from Rugby to Newport (South Wales) usually takes 3 hours 41 minutes on average to travel 92 miles (149 km), although the quickest services can take as little as 2 hours 31 minutes. You can expect to find 30 trains per day running on this popular route. You'll need to make 1 change during the journey to Newport (South Wales), as there currently aren't any direct services on this route. During your journey, you're likely to be travelling with Avanti West Coast, Great Western Railway or Transport for Wales, as these are the main train operators on this route.

You can save money on train tickets from Rugby to Newport (South Wales) if you book in advance, travel Off-Peak – tickets are usually cheaper during quieter times on weekdays and weekends – or get a Railcard and save up to 1/3 on eligible journeys for a whole year. Cheap train tickets from Rugby to Newport (South Wales)

Book in advance

Look out for Advance tickets – they usually come out up to 12 weeks before the departure date and can be cheaper than buying on the day. If you’re here a tad early, sign up for our Advance ticket alert today to get notified when your tickets are released.

Consider a Season Ticket

If you catch this train more than 3 times per week, you could save money with a Season Ticket. With annual, monthly and weekly options available, find out if a season ticket for Rugby to Newport (South Wales) is right for you.

Use your Railcard

National Railcards offer a 1/3 off eligible train tickets in the UK and can be a great investment if you travel a few times or more in a year. Find out how you can save with a National Railcard here.
